技术标签:umireact前端dva 前面的课程都是使用的约定路由,就是自动生成的,但是我们做项目大部分都是涉及权限控制的,这时就还是得用控制路由,仅今天就来改进一下 1 修改配置.umirc.js 一旦使用了配置路由,那么pages下的文件将不再生成路由。component的路径是相对于src\pages的。在需要权限控制的的路由下使用R
于是就产生了这个项目:umi-react-native。 umi 在 RN 中仅用来生成中间代码(临时文件),介于编码和构建的之间,旨在引入 umi 的开发姿势来提升 RN 编程体验。 下游可以使用: React Native CLI:RN 官方开发/打包工具; expo:不需要搭建 iOS 和Android 开发环境,工程目录干净清爽,添加 RN 依赖方便快捷; haul:第三方...
技术标签:umireactnodeantd后台管理 umi官方推荐结合dva使用更配哦,其实他们都是同一位开发者开发的,属于阿里内部开源框架。 1 修改.umirc.js,开启dva支持 2 修改layouts 先搞一个后台的布局,可以参考ANT DESIGN PRO https://pro.ant.design/ layouts\index.js layouts\index.less 浏览器访问你会看到如下效果: ...
AI代码解释 // config/index.jsexportdefault{plugins:[["umi-plugin-react",{antd:true,dva:true}]],routes:[{path:"/login",component:"./login"},{path:"/",component:"../layouts",routes:[// 移动之前路由配置到这里]}]}; 把所有后台相关的页面组件全部放倒layout中。不需要登录的除外。 导航 导航...
create-react-app 是基于 webpack 的打包层方案,包含 build、dev、lint 等,他在打包层把体验做到了极致,但是不包含路由,不是框架,也不支持配置。所以,如果大家想基于他修改部分配置,或者希望在打包层之外也做技术收敛时,就会遇到困难。 React Native React 是用于构建用户界面的 JavaScript 库,是基于浏览器的。Reac...
一个基于 Umi 的前端框架 Alita ctrl+k 文档 文件即路由,配置内收,零基础入门,专注业务交付,不断优化的交付“最佳实践” 811
Gitee.com(码云) 是 OSCHINA.NET 推出的代码托管平台,支持 Git 和 SVN,提供免费的私有仓库托管。目前已有超过 1350万的开发者选择 Gitee。
dva: react, redux 用了一阵子,发现一些逻辑放在react组件里把,显得dirty,复用性不好,职责也混乱,...
作者:Tamic 阿里之前开源:阿里闲鱼开源 Flutter 应用框架 Fish Redux! 今天介绍的是前端React 框架- UmiJS。 介绍umi官方宣称是一个可插拔的企业级 react 应用框架。umi 以路由为基础的,支持类 next.js 的约…
umi是一款可插拔的企业级react应用框架,支持约定式路由以及各种进阶路由功能,并以此进行功能扩展,拥有完善的插件体系,覆盖从源码到构建产物的每个生命周期,支持各种功能扩展和业务需求。 它有以下特性: 开箱即用,内置react,react-router等 约定式路由,同时支持可配置路由 ...